Airsoft Surgeon 2013 European Championship Just A Week Away

OptimusPrime

Next weekend is an important weekend for many airsoft practical shooters in Europe who have registered with the Airsoft Surgeon 2013 European Championship being organised by the Airsoft Surgeon, RedWolf Airsoft UK, The Shop at the Grange, and AIPSC UK. As far as we know, this will be the first European-wide airsoft practical shooting tournament.

Whilst the event is slated to happen on the 19th to the 20th of October at The Grange in Coventry, England, the 18th will have a RO Pre-Match. The main event will see the different divisions and categories putting players through 16 course stages which are shown below. The Divisions which are Open, Standard, and Classic (1911 Single Stack), will have different categories, which are for Males, Ladies, and Juniors (11 to 18 years old) and we hope to see to some fine shooting in these categories.

Ammo/BBs to be used during the tournament are .30g BBs which are sponsored by MadBull Airsoft and Gunfire. This means that all shooters will not worry about BBs as these are covered for free by the sponsors. The targets to be used in the tournament will be from V Dynamics Supersport of Belgium who will be present as well during the tournament.

As for the prizes, winners will be receiving trophies and the Airsoft Surgeon will be bringing surprises as well.

Mike Cripps of Elite Shooting Centre and Elite Custom has created a custom Tokyo Marui Hi-Capa 5.1 Gas Blowback Pistol worth over £500.00 will be the main raffle prize where every participant will have the chance to win.

This is a big milestone in terms of airsoft practical shooting as Europe has fully embraced the airsoft aspect of it. Whilst airsoft practical shooting is already very entrenched in Asia, airsoft practical shooting in this part of the world is still spreading its wings and we are keen on seeing its success.
